SRS, ABS, TRC Lights Are On But I Need to Smog

My vehicle's SRS, ABS, TRC lights are on and I need a smog check. Will it pass the smog test still with those light on?


Answer:  

The SRS, ABS, and TRC lights being on will not affect your car's smog check results. The smog inspection does not test a vehicle's SRS safety restraint system, ABS anti-lock braking system or anti-skid braking system, or TRC traction control system. A vehicle can pass the smog check with these lights on. The only light to make sure is not illuminated during the smog check is the check engine light or MIL malfunction indicator lamp.
